UK Death Metal band Unfathomable Ruination have been causing a fuss in the news recently with an art project they’re getting into, quite literally. The project, ‘Boxed Sized Die’, currated by Portuguese artist João Onofre, see’s the band loading themselves and their drums, amps, guitars and PA system into an air-tight box to play vein-bursting Death Metal until their oxygen supply runs out.

The London based band will be climbing inside the box, located outside the Gherkin, at 6pm every Wednesday to Friday until August 1st. Is this genius or plain sick? Whatever your stance, the suits of the city are in for a shock.

The box is completely soundproofed, air-tight and opaque meaning spectators (can we really use the term ‘fans’ here?) can neither see nor hear the band play, just witness the box vibrate in time with the blast beats and pig squeals.

Fortunately, the box does open from the inside too.
